Pedestrian Struck and Killed in Baltimore

by Local News Report

BALTIMORE, MARYLAND — A tragic vehicle accident in Baltimore on Tuesday morning led to the death of a 35-year-old pedestrian. Police were called to the 1600 block of Spruce Street around 5:15 a.m. following a collision involving a pedestrian.

The accident occurred in the 3900 block of Curtis Avenue, where the 35-year-old man was struck. He was immediately taken to the University of Maryland, Shock Trauma, in a critical condition, while the driver involved remained at the scene.

The following day, at approximately 4:30 p.m., the victim died from his injuries.

The Accident Investigation Unit is now overseeing the case. Witnesses or those with relevant information are urged to contact detectives at 410-396-2606 or call 911. Anonymous tips can be given through the Metro Crime Stoppers tip line at 1-866-7LOCKUP or by texting via the MCS of Maryland website.
